From: 3D-FISH analysis of embryonic nuclei in mouse highlights several abrupt changes of nuclear organization during preimplantation development

Figure 7

Distribution of pericentromeres and telomeres at different stages of mouse preimplantation development. 3D-FISH was performed with telomeric (blue) and pericentromeric (red) probes; DNA is in grey. Representative single plane confocal images are presented for: early and late 2-cell embryos (A, B) early and late 4-cell (C, D), early and late 8-cell (E, F), 16-cell (G), and blastocysts (H). As expected, only half of the telomeres are associated with pericentromeric signals. . Note that at the blastocyst stage we randomly analyzed the trophectoderm cells and the inner cell mass. B. Bars = 5μm.
